CVE-2016-1464

7.8 · HIGH
Published Sep 3, 2016 cisco CWE-20 EPSS 9.98% (95th pctl)

Overview

CVE-2016-1464 is a high-severity vulnerability affecting cisco webex_wrf_player_t29. It was published on September 3, 2016 and has a CVSS 3.0 base score of 7.8 (HIGH).

This vulnerability has a CVSS 3.0 base score of 7.8, rated HIGH. It requires local or adjacent network access to exploit. No authentication or special privileges are required for exploitation.

Technical Description

Cisco WebEx Meetings Player T29.10, when WRF file support is enabled, allows remote attackers to execute arbitrary code via a crafted file, aka Bug ID CSCva09375.
